What is Frequency Specific Microcurrent Therapy?

electrical-stimulation
Frequency Specific Microcurrent Therapy (FSM) is a painless, non-invasive FDA-approved way of decreasing inflammation, reducing muscle tension, and releasing scar tissue.  FSM uses tiny pulses of energy to promote healing on a cellular level. 

FSM is most often used to treat nerve and muscle pain and can help reduce or relieve pain due to many conditions including:

  • Inflammation
  • Scar Tissue
  • Disc Injuries
  • Back and Neck Pain
  • Headaches & Migraines
  • Sciatica
  • Acute & Chronic Nerve Pain
  • Fractures & Bone Pain
  • Arthritis
  • Torticollis
  • Concussions
  • Foot Pain
  • Plantar fasciitis
  • Sports injuries
  • Fibromyalgia
  • Neuromas
  • Neuropathy
  • Tendinopathy

Frequency Specific Microcurrent is CONTRAINDICATED for persons with:

  • Active Infection/Antibiotics
  • Pacemakers
  • Electrically Powered Implants
  • Transplants
  • Insulin Pumps
  • Pregnancy
  • Active Cancer/Cancerous Lesions
  • Seizures

FSM IS SAFE TO USE WITH PINS, PLATES, ARTIFICIAL JOINTS, & STENTS

Answers to Common Questions about Frequency Specific Microcurrent

HOW DOES FREQUENCY SPECIFIC MICROCURRENT (FSM) WORK?

FSM is based on the principle of biological resonance. Injury, trauma or disease can all diminish the normal electromagnetic field of the body. Damaged cells may no longer have enough energy to communicate with other cells on the pathways that decrease inflammation and promote healing. FSM works by delivering energy into injured cells to restore their normal voltage. By nature, we are electromagnetic beings and our spines were designed to move current.  The very small electric charges used in FSM mimic those that are constantly taking place in every tissue and cell in our bodies. There are frequencies to specifically match every cell and tissue in the body, and restoring this resonance has been shown to improve healing and reduce pain.

DO THE BENEFITS LAST?

Every person responds individually but the changes to the tissues being treated seem to be long-lasting.  About 60 - 80% of the changes created in one treatment last until the next treatment, about 4-7 days.  Your muscles are used to responding the way they have been and may return to the old configuration if not treated again, although some patients have had permanent changes in one treatment.  Three sessions of FSM are recommended for most conditions, more complex issues may need continued therapy.  

How many treatments of FSM are needed?

A series of 3 FSM  treatments (4-7 days apart) is recommended for most conditions. People with a complex history of injury or trauma may need weekly treatments for 4-6 weeks. The results seem to be long-lasting providing that there is proper care and no further injury to the area. As with any type of therapy, no results can be guaranteed.

ARE THERE ANY SIDE EFFECTS?

Microcurrents can change muscle tissue, soften and dissolve scar tissue, and increase circulation. The subsequent effect of removing long-stored waste products and increasing cellular metabolism so quickly may result in a detoxification reaction after treatment. The side effects can include nausea, fatigue, drowsiness, a temporary increase in pain, or a brief flu-like feeling.  Drinking plenty of water before and after your session will help your body in detoxifying gently.  There have been no lasting adverse effects reported. FSM has a history of being very safe. 

YOUR FIRST FSM THERAPY SESSION

After discussing your general health and goals for your session, you will relax in a recliner or on a massage table. Wet towels or conductive pads are applied to the body to conduct the currents.  FSM is painless and gentle, without any zapping sensations.  Patients describe feeling floaty and relaxed, possibly from endorphins released during treatment.  Some people fall asleep during their sessions. Sessions are usually an hour or longer depending on the issues being treated.

FSM will not have any effect on people who are dehydrated. It is essential to drink at least 1-2 quarts of plain water in the 2 hours before your session. Please wear comfortable clothes and do not use any body oil or lotions as these will prevent the microcurrents from working.

Is FSM like TENS?

FSM and TENS  (Transcutaneous Electrical Nerve Stimulation) are both FDA-approved for pain relief yet are entirely different. The frequencies used in FSM  are delivered in microamperage current which is 1000x less intense than a TENS.  FSM uses these low-level electrical charges to increase ATP and repair the damaged cellular pathways that control and perceive pain - often resulting in long-term relief. 

A TENS device may work temporarily by using very high-level milliamperage currents that cause muscle contractions to scramble pain signals that are trying to get up the spine and to the brain.  A TENS device simply blocks pain signals and does not increase ATP or improve the cellular functions essential for healing.

How can Frequency Specific Microcurrent Therapy help you heal?

In the fields of natural healing and regenerative medicine, Frequency Specific Microcurrent Therapy is emerging as a cutting-edge therapy that helps your body to repair and heal itself. One session of FSM can increase the body's natural cellular energy by up to 700%, as shown in published blood studies. It is likely that this improvement in the cellular energy of Adenosine triphosphate (ATP) is a major factor in why FSM speeds healing as damaged tissues and nerves have more cellular energy to do the work of repairing and healing. Blood studies after one FSM session also showed an impressive decrease in 3 key inflammatory markers Interleukin 4, Interleukin 6, and Substance P, as well as an increase in Beta Endorphin levels which promote a feeling of wellness.
